    Got to say - having coached women's rugby for 15 years - I absolutely support people's choice not to watch any sport played by any gender.

    Women's rugby has become far more successful when it dropped the notion it had to win over people - my view is watch it, if you don't like it, cool, don't watch it.

    As to regard to the quality etc - women's gender dictate speed and power (or they get hit with 'being like men') - however the bravery, hardness and intelligence are more than a match (put it this way, I played pro rugby for over 10 years and never had a bloke run off the pitch, hand me his three front teeth he'd just had knocked out, and then get back in the game, I've even coached players undergoing chemo for cancer).

    I've never met any woman that thought they could match the men's game directly so I fail to understand some blokes insistence on a like for like comparison (not saying that is being said here). Put it this way, if you swapped the brain of the player into the body of the opposite gender, do you think the gap would be huge?

    As for lower levels in the sports ability - some of those players have only been playing for a matter of months with no coaching - I admire anyone that takes up sport at any age to be honest.
